Web25 okt. 2024 · 2. Everybody Wins! Everybody Wins! is a volunteer-work based non-profit organization that aims to promote children’s literacy and a love of learning through shared reading experiences with caring individuals. The organization has several programs that use text as the base of education through story-time, one-on-one mentoring, and more.
